arduino9maker
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
21、Python 二进制文件创建与安装程序制作全攻略
本文详细介绍了使用cx_Freeze、PyInstaller、GUI2Exe和Inno Setup创建Python二进制文件及安装程序的完整流程。涵盖工具安装、配置修改、控制台窗口抑制、spec文件生成、图形化打包与安装程序制作,并提供流程图、代码示例及常见问题解决方案。同时扩展了自动化部署、定制化安装与多语言支持等应用场景,帮助开发者高效分发Python应用。原创 2025-10-13 05:45:55 · 34 阅读 · 0 评论 -
20、Python脚本打包工具全解析
本文全面解析了三种主流的Python脚本打包工具:py2exe、bbfreeze和cx_Freeze。详细介绍了每种工具的基本使用方法、高级配置选项,并从性能、兼容性、功能等方面进行了深入对比。文章还提供了针对不同应用场景的工具选择建议,以及常见问题的解决方案,帮助开发者根据项目需求选择最合适的打包工具。通过流程图和表格形式直观展示了打包流程和工具特性,适合需要将Python脚本转换为可执行文件的开发者参考。原创 2025-10-12 15:12:32 · 24 阅读 · 0 评论 -
19、Python 包与模块的创建及分发指南
本文详细介绍了Python中包与模块的创建方法,以及如何通过PyPI、egg、wheel等技术进行分发和打包。涵盖了从基础包结构搭建到上传至公共仓库的完整流程,并分析了不同技术的应用场景与选择建议,帮助开发者高效管理和复用代码。原创 2025-10-11 11:18:00 · 22 阅读 · 0 评论 -
18、Python开发:SQLAlchemy、virtualenv与模块包创建全解析
本文全面解析了Python开发中的三大核心工具:SQLAlchemy用于数据库的创建、数据操作与查询;virtualenv实现项目间隔离的虚拟环境管理;以及如何创建和使用Python模块与包来提升代码复用性与可维护性。通过详细示例,帮助开发者掌握从数据库交互到项目结构组织的完整流程,助力高效Python开发。原创 2025-10-10 16:15:09 · 18 阅读 · 0 评论 -
17、Python开发中的实用工具与技巧
本文介绍了Python开发中的多个实用工具与技巧,涵盖使用lxml解析和创建XML、利用pylint和pyflakes进行代码质量检查、通过requests库简化HTTP请求与表单提交,以及使用SQLAlchemy实现数据库的建模、增删改查等操作。文章还总结了各工具的应用场景与选择建议,并通过mermaid流程图展示了完整的开发流程,帮助开发者提升效率与代码质量。原创 2025-10-09 16:16:06 · 24 阅读 · 0 评论 -
16、Python 模块安装、配置文件处理与 XML 解析全攻略
本文全面介绍了Python中模块安装、配置文件处理与XML解析的核心技术。涵盖从源码安装、easy_install到pip的包管理方法,深入讲解ConfigObj在读取、创建及验证配置文件中的应用,并详细演示了使用lxml和lxml.objectify进行高效XML数据解析的实战技巧。结合流程图、对比表格与实际案例,帮助开发者系统掌握Python开发中的三大基础技能,提升项目配置管理与数据处理能力。原创 2025-10-08 10:05:12 · 19 阅读 · 0 评论 -
15、Python 测试入门:doctest 与 unittest 实战
本文介绍了Python内置的doctest和unittest模块的使用方法,通过实际示例讲解了如何在代码中编写测试,包括从终端运行doctest、在模块中集成测试以及使用unittest进行测试驱动开发(TDD)。文章以保龄球计分系统为例,逐步演示了从简单得分计算到处理全中(strike)和补中(spare)等复杂规则的测试流程,帮助读者掌握基本的测试技巧和TDD开发模式。原创 2025-10-07 12:28:44 · 27 阅读 · 0 评论 -
14、Python 装饰器、Lambda 与代码性能分析
本文深入介绍了Python中装饰器、Lambda函数和代码性能分析的核心概念与实际应用。通过具体示例讲解了如何使用装饰器为函数添加日志、属性控制等功能,利用Lambda函数简化回调逻辑,并结合cProfile进行性能瓶颈分析。文章还展示了三者在数学计算库中的综合应用,提供了常见问题的解决方案,帮助开发者提升代码可读性、可维护性与执行效率。原创 2025-10-06 13:52:51 · 20 阅读 · 0 评论 -
13、Python XML处理、调试与装饰器全解析
本文详细介绍了Python中XML处理、调试器pdb和装饰器的使用方法。通过ElementTree模块实现XML文件的创建、编辑与解析,并结合实际应用场景展示数据交互流程;深入讲解pdb调试器的断点设置、单步执行等技巧;探讨装饰器在日志记录、权限验证等方面的高级应用,同时提供XPath查询、命名空间处理等进阶技巧,帮助开发者提升代码调试效率与函数扩展能力。原创 2025-10-05 12:08:24 · 21 阅读 · 0 评论 -
12、Python 多线程、日期时间处理与 XML 解析
本文详细介绍了Python中多线程编程、日期时间处理以及XML解析的核心技术与实际应用。通过代码示例展示了如何使用threading和queue模块实现并发下载,利用datetime和time模块进行日期格式化与计算,并通过minidom解析XML文件提取数据。文章还提供了三者综合应用的场景,帮助开发者提升程序效率与可维护性,适用于需要处理网络请求、时间操作和结构化数据的实际项目。原创 2025-10-04 15:14:19 · 20 阅读 · 0 评论 -
11、Python 多进程、系统参数与线程编程全解析
本文深入解析了Python中subprocess、sys和threading三大模块的使用方法与实际应用场景。涵盖了多进程创建、系统参数获取、线程并发编程等内容,结合代码示例详细介绍了各模块的核心功能及注意事项,并提供了优化建议和流程图辅助理解,帮助开发者提升程序性能与系统交互能力。原创 2025-10-03 11:12:26 · 21 阅读 · 0 评论 -
10、Python实用模块:邮件发送、SQLite数据库与子进程管理
本文详细介绍了Python中三个实用模块的使用方法:email/smtplib用于实现邮件发送功能,支持单封、多封、带CC/BCC及附件的邮件;sqlite3用于轻量级数据库操作,包括建表、增删改查等;subprocess用于启动和管理外部进程,支持call函数和Popen类。通过配置文件读取、SQL语句执行和进程通信示例,帮助开发者提升自动化与系统交互能力。原创 2025-10-02 16:42:41 · 19 阅读 · 0 评论 -
9、Python中os和smtplib模块的使用指南
本文介绍了Python中os模块和smtplib模块的常用功能。os模块用于操作系统交互,涵盖环境变量管理、文件与目录操作、路径处理等;smtplib模块则用于通过SMTP协议发送邮件,结合配置文件实现灵活的邮件发送功能。文章还提供了代码示例、流程图及常见问题解决方案,帮助读者掌握自动化脚本编写与邮件通知的实用技巧。原创 2025-10-01 14:03:56 · 15 阅读 · 0 评论 -
8、Python实用模块:csv、configparser与logging的使用指南
本文详细介绍了Python中三个实用模块csv、configparser和logging的使用方法。涵盖CSV文件读写、配置文件管理及程序日志记录的应用场景与实例,提供了创建Dialects、插值配置、多模块日志配置等高级用法,并通过综合案例展示了三者在实际项目中的协同应用,帮助开发者提升代码可维护性和调试效率。原创 2025-09-30 12:35:48 · 22 阅读 · 0 评论 -
7、Python编程:类、内省与CSV文件处理全解析
本文全面解析了Python编程中的类构建与继承机制、内省功能及CSV文件处理方法。通过实例讲解了如何创建父类与子类、实现方法重写与多态性;介绍了type、dir和help等内省工具的使用技巧;详细演示了csv模块中reader与writer各类的读写操作,并结合流程图与表格进行归纳总结。文章还分析了各知识点的实际应用场景,帮助开发者提升代码组织能力、调试效率与数据处理技能。原创 2025-09-29 15:38:09 · 14 阅读 · 0 评论 -
6、Python编程:模块导入、函数定义与类创建全解析
本文全面解析了Python编程中的三大核心概念:模块导入、函数定义与类创建。详细介绍了不同导入方式的使用场景及优缺点,讲解了函数的参数传递、作用域、递归与匿名函数等高级用法,并深入探讨了面向对象编程中的类继承与多态机制。结合代码示例与图表,帮助读者系统掌握Python基础与进阶知识,提升代码复用性与可维护性。原创 2025-09-28 14:56:11 · 16 阅读 · 0 评论 -
5、Python 异常处理、文件操作与模块导入全解析
本文全面解析了Python中的异常处理、文件操作与模块导入三大核心知识点。内容涵盖常见异常类型及处理方法、文件的读写模式与最佳实践、以及模块和包的导入方式。通过丰富的代码示例和流程图,帮助读者掌握错误捕获、资源管理与代码组织技巧,提升Python编程的健壮性与可维护性。原创 2025-09-27 13:33:34 · 20 阅读 · 0 评论 -
4、Python编程:条件语句、循环、推导式与异常处理
本文深入讲解了Python编程中的核心知识点,包括条件语句的使用(如转义字符和if __name__ "__main__")、for和while循环的语法与控制流程、三种推导式(列表、字典、集合)的简洁用法,以及异常处理机制(try/except/else/finally)。通过丰富示例帮助读者掌握Python基础语法,提升代码效率与健壮性,适用于初学者和进阶开发者参考学习。原创 2025-09-26 09:51:51 · 21 阅读 · 0 评论 -
3、Python 数据类型与条件语句全解析
本文全面解析了Python中的核心数据类型(包括列表、元组、字典和字符串)及其操作方法,如创建、合并、排序和切片等,并深入讲解了条件语句的使用,涵盖if/elif/else结构、布尔运算(and、or、not)、空值检查及特殊字符处理。通过实例和流程图帮助读者掌握Python基础语法,为构建复杂程序打下坚实基础。原创 2025-09-25 13:01:42 · 19 阅读 · 0 评论 -
2、Python 字符串全解析
本文全面解析了Python中字符串的使用,涵盖字符串的创建、拼接、内置方法、切片操作以及新旧两种字符串格式化方式。同时介绍了开发环境选择、字符串不可变性、类型转换注意事项,并通过流程图和实际应用场景帮助读者系统掌握字符串处理技巧,适合Python初学者和进阶者参考学习。原创 2025-09-24 15:33:47 · 19 阅读 · 0 评论 -
1、Python编程入门:从基础到应用
本文是一篇系统性的Python编程入门指南,涵盖从基础语法到实际应用的完整学习路径。内容包括Python的发展历程、IDLE开发环境的使用、基础数据类型(字符串、列表、元组、字典)、控制结构(条件语句与循环)、高级特性(列表推导式、异常处理)、文件操作、模块导入以及函数和类的面向对象编程基础。文章还介绍了学习约定、工具使用技巧和代码注释的重要性,并通过流程图和表格帮助读者构建清晰的知识体系,适合初学者快速掌握Python核心概念并应用于实践。原创 2025-09-23 12:19:23 · 22 阅读 · 0 评论
分享